On Friday, the index of the seven technology giants in the United States fell by 1.05%, closing at 164.63 points, with a cumulative decline of 0.15% this week. Nvidia fell by 2.09%, Meta Platforms fell by 1.51%, Apple fell by 1.38%, Microsoft, Google A, and Amazon fell by up to 0.82%, with Microsoft breaking away from its all-time closing high, while Tesla rose by 1.94%. This week, Apple fell by 3.66% overall, Meta fell by 2.13%, Amazon fell by 0.69%, Nvidia rose by 0.18%, Google A rose by 0.69%, showing intermittent continuous growth since April on the weekly chart, Microsoft rose by 0.97%, and Tesla rose by 10.22%. In addition, TSMC ADR fell by 2.01% - with a cumulative increase of 3.25% this week, AMD fell by 1.97%, Berkshire Hathaway Class B shares under Buffett's control fell by 0.57% - with a cumulative decline of 1.21% this week, continuing to decline weekly since May, while Eli Lilly pharmaceuticals rose by 0.90% - with an overall increase of 6.43% this week, rising for the third consecutive week.
